Output 59c90a092b28777d64a708bcc7f90db627de1d2a96d20ee851a8940d0ce5778f:0

value
19384264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8ec5662de96975ef24394ef60e42a6572bcc885 OP_EQUAL
address
3H6CZnUfGUsCRU5DQ9cfMGz7v8zHQTqAb9
transaction
59c90a092b28777d64a708bcc7f90db627de1d2a96d20ee851a8940d0ce5778f
spent
true